Upvc Replacement Window Handles

Upvc replacement window handles can be used to change the look of your windows, without replacing them entirely. There are many choices in terms of colors, shapes and designs. Select one that will fit your window.

Espag

There are many types of window handles on the market. The most well-known type in the UK is the Espag handle. This style of window handle is usually used in aluminum, uPVC, timber and wood windows.

The window handle style of the espag is very similar to the Venetian. It is a flat metal strip on the back of the handle. The handle is usually attached to the front of the window by two screws or bolts.

There are many styles of espag handles in accordance with your personal preferences. Some handles can be turned in one direction by turning the crank. Some handles can be turned clockwise or anti-clockwise by being left or right-handed.

Espag upvc replacement window handles are available in a variety colors. They are equipped with a range of features, including keys locking mechanisms. There are replacement uPVC handles in sizes ranging from 15mm up to 55mm. A replacement uPVC window handle will generally be finished in standard white.

If you're looking to replace your espag window handles, you should select a top-quality product. A poor-quality handle may break or the spindle's pivoting zone might be damaged.

You can also purchase an replacement uPVC handle that has magnetic spindles. They are simple to install. You can also purchase a handle inline. The handles that are inline are more elegant.

Replacement uPVC handles are designed to fit various window systems. Generally, these handles are made to fit 43mm centres.

Bathroom

There are many kinds and styles of UPVC window handles. They can be bought as a replacement for damaged or worn windows and are a great way to update your windows. You can choose from a variety of colors and designs that match your decor.

UPVC is material that offers many benefits, including being corrosion resistant and energy efficient. It is suitable for both windows and doors which makes it a popular option for homeowners. The process of changing handles on your UPVC windows is easy and takes just a few minutes.

Before you replace the handle take a measurement of the distance between the window frame and the handle. This is called the step height and is a crucial measure for closings that are secure. The average step height is approximately 21mm. You should make sure that the handle you choose is the same height as the one you have for a cranked UPVC window frame handle.

The type of window handle you require will depend on the kind of window you have. For instance, if have an open-air tilt and turn window you'll need a handle capable of handling the weight of the window. There are several types of double glazed window handles, such as cockspur, Venetian and Espag.

The most popular style of UPVC window handles is the Espag handle. These handles have a spindle that is located on the back of the handle. This allows the handle to be fixed securely to the window frame, and also allows it to be operated in either direction.
